Abstract
The gain of a 1480 nm pumped erbium-doped fibre amplifier has been measured over the temperature range -40 degrees C to 60 degrees C. The characteristics can be modelled using emission and absorption cross-section data determined for this temperature range. The temperature dependence of the gain spectrum and noise figure are also predicted.
